Abstract
The invention discloses a novel connector connecting method for HDPE winding reinforcement pipe drain pipelines. The novel connector connecting method comprises the following steps that 1, drain pipeline grooves are excavated and inspected, and foundation layer laying is carried out after the grooves are inspected to be qualified; 2, pipeline mounting work is carried out through socket and spigot connectors, a winding pipe inlet connector is inserted in a sleeve opening connector and then connected with the other winding pipe inlet connector, an electric heating wire is arranged in the sleeve opening connector, and a connector is reserved on the electric heating wire to stretch out of the sleeve opening connector, and connected with an electric fusion welding machine; 3, the electric fusion welding machine is started to carry out heating for certain time till the two pipeline connectors are integrated in a hot molten manner, and a power source is cut off; and 4, a water closing and air closing test is carried out on the pipelines, and pipeline backfill is carried out after it is ensured that no water leaks. Pipeline seepage prevention and leakproofness can be guaranteed, and the use durability of the pipelines can be improved; and construction time is saved to a certain degree, no casing pipe needs to be additionally arranged on the connectors, and material cost is reduced.

Background technique
Current, town road, Infrastructure perimeter rows water system many employings performance be good, be easy to the plastic tube of constructing, and HDPE winding reinforcing pipe ring stiffness can reach 20KN/m
2(common double-wall corrugated pipe only can reach 8KN/m
2), steel band bellows easy-to-rust, therefore winding reinforcing pipe generally uses on the market today with the material of its high-quality and performance, and plastic pipe joint to connect antiseepage and cycle in working life be a perplexed difficult problem always, patent of the present invention connects for HDPE winding reinforcing pipe joint and design ensures the antiseepage of pipe coupling, sealing and useful life longevity.

The present invention compared with prior art, existing plastic pipe often adopts in sleeve pipe to be established rubber ring to connect or adopts heat-melting butt-joint, easily there is gap due to the sleeve pipe place of product own in pipe joint position, or hot melt can not be completely airtight in docking operation, add the backfill of pipeline earthing and produce distortion, interface easily occurs that gap causes the antiseepage of pipe joint place, sealing and useful life longevity poor.The present invention is by the pre-buried electric heating wire 3 of pipe joint in pipe production process, connect electric heating wire 3 welding by electro-fusion welding machine 4 in installation process at the scene and make interface compact siro spinning technology, not only save artificial, and can ensure that pipe joint place seal, antiseepage and useful life longevity reach requirement, pipeline closes water Air-tight Test can reach designing requirement, ensures construction quality.
